Interpretation Introduction

(a)

Interpretation:

The negative charge present on each oxygen atom of the carbonate ion is to be calculated.

Concept introduction:

Resonance structure is a blend of two or more Lewis structures. Resonance structures are represented by a double headed arrow between the structures. Three resonance structrues are possible for carbonate ion.
